Fello is a gestural instrument for electronic music.
The cello bow is equipped with sensors to measure the movements. This data is used to interact with sound and video processes while playing the cello.
The devices on the left side and the foot pedals can change or freeze the functions of the bow sensors.
This is a part of the concert I played at Villa Kamogawa in Kyoto at the end of my artistic residency there on 9th December 2011.
The beats are material for a new "Springintgut" album.
The Sensor Mappings are done with STEIM junXion.
Live Visuals created with "Vizzable" Max4Live Tools.
